FA Cup: Man City Went Crazy Against Luton by Winning 6-2

SEAToday.com, Manchester - Manchester City went crazy when they faced Luton Town in the FA Cup, Wednesday (28/2/2024) early morning WIB. Erling Haaland scored five goals to bring Man City to a 6-2 win.
Haaland opened his scoring account in the third minute, followed by minutes 18 and 40. Jordan Clarke scored one goal for Luton to close the first half with a score of 1-3.
The match became even more exciting when Luton scored again through Clark in the 52nd minute. Unfortunately, Luton fans' hopes of seeing their team equalize the score were dashed.
Instead of equalizing the score, Luton's goal conceded three goals again. Haaland added another goal in the 55th and 58th minutes respectively. Man City's goal party was closed by Marko Kovacic's action in the 72nd minute.
